AT 90 YEARS OLD IN GRAN CANARIA

Rogelio Tenorio, former mayor of Arrecife, dies

He ran the third oldest pharmacy in the capital and was president of the Casino Club Náutico between 1968 and 1972

Rogelio Tenorio de Páiz passed away this Friday at around 06:00 hours in Las Palmas de Gran Canaria, at the age of 90 years. Tenorio has been one of the prominent personalities within the society of Arrecife, as he was mayor of the municipality between 1970 and 1974. He was also president of the Casino Club Náutico between 1968 and 1972; and ran the third pharmacy that opened in the capital of Lanzarote. The former mayor of the capital will be cremated at 4:00 p.m. in Las Palmas.

The Arrecife City Council, through the mayoress Eva de Anta, has conveyed "its condolences for the death" of the former mayor, Rogelio Tenorio de Páiz. He was appointed representative of the Council after the mandate of Ginés de la Hoz.
